Novel Kaolin-based Deinking Reagent for Improved Deinking of Waste Paper

A novel deinking reagent based on modified kaolin has been developed for the flotation deinking of waste paper. This deinking reagent, called DEKA 2000, is composed of the modified kaolin and a surfactant specifically formulated to maximize the effect of mis modified kaolin in flotation deinking. As is well known in the literature, the very fine particle size of ink, dirt, and stickies particles is one of the main causes for their poor floatability in flotation deinking. However, due to the hydrophobicity and relatively larger particle size of the modified kaolin, this deinking reagent acts as a collector for these fine particles. Thus, this deinking reagent gives more efficient separation and removal of the ink, dirt, and stickies particles from the waste papers being recycled. Deinking mills using this novel deinking reagent showed an increase in brightness and lower dirt count values of the deinked pulp. In addition, lower stickies content were observed in the deinked pulp, resulting in better runnability of the paper machine. In some cases, the use of this deinking reagent has allowed the deinking mill to use poorer grade of feed furnish. Overall, the results obtained by deinking mills show that the use of DEKA 2000 can improve brightness, lower dirt count values, improve stickies removal, and reduce total cost.
